Or rather, I got in touch with an old friend who knows far more about this subject than I do. Quentin Sommerville, formerly a business correspondent in London, is now the BBC's Beijing correspondent. Not only has he lived in China for the last four years, he's a very tech-savvy guy, and has plenty of knowledge of the workings of the Great Firewall of China. So I sent him some questions - and he gave me some very useful answers. Quentin, what exactly is going on with Google in China right now? "On Wednesday night, Google's international and Chinese websites were unavailable in many parts of China. Gmail disappeared too. Service has now been restored, at least in some places. China's internet watchdog says that Google promotes porn; the state broadcaster CCTV on 18 June broadcast a report saying something similar." Just a minute: I thought that those "don't do evil" folks from Mountain View had done a deal a few years back which meant that they could go on operating in China in return for censoring certain search terms? "They did. If you search Google China for anything political or naughty, you get the following message: "'According to the local laws and policy, part of the search results are not shown' "Chinese internet users are even prevented from searching for the names of their leaders, Hu Jintao and Wen Jiaobao. "Of course, there are plenty of Chinese search engines that link to porn. The suspicion among some internet users is that Google's rivals are using government connections to hobble their foreign competitor." This is all part of a wider web crackdown in China, isn't it? What's this Green Dam carry-on all about? "Ah, the Green Dam Youth Escort. It is net nanny software that has to be installed on every computer sold in China from 1 July. Beijing claims that the filter's primary aim is to block pornography, but it will also restrict access to sites that contain politically sensitive sites. "The US says it might violate trade rules - in fact, everyone seems to hate it. Especially Chinese internet users. Even parts of the state media have come out against the software. "The Green Dam appears to have been badly written, and parts of it may have been lifted from a rival US software filter. Those who have decoded it say that it will put computers at greater risk from hackers. "Also, it works by looking for flesh tones as well as keywords, but has also been found to block sites which contain lots of the colour pink. I'm also reliably informed that it doesn't block pornography featuring dark-skinned performers." Does this affect the way Chinese people can view bbc.com? "BBC News in English is available in China, but our Chinese site remains blocked." Now, I know that you, Quentin, are a fanatically heavy user of the web on every form of device - how are you finding surfing in China compared with in the UK? "Despite the government's best efforts, the internet is a fairly vibrant place in China. Bloggers here often complain that we exaggerate the effect of the controls. Many users know how to circumvent the government's various firewalls and other blocks. "Internet campaigns against cases of injustice or corruption are occurring more frequently, with some notable successes (perhaps that's why the government is so afraid). "I find surfing okay here, although it drives me nuts when my iPhone automatically takes me to Google's Chinese site, rather than the international site - not much use for a journalist in China."
